    We love coming to Chunkys. The movie tickets are pretty inexpensive compared to other theaters, but that's because of the fulls service restaurant and bar available. The service was slow today, but the server apologized and made sure things got to the table as soon as they were ready, not a huge deal since we were in the lunch rush. Typical pub food, the pretzel is a favorite as an appetizer. Salads were ok this time, but the drinks are fun. Barbie pink Malibu's and the kids nonalcoholic Slimer in a cup we get to keep were the highlights. Overall, great place to bring the family for an easy meal and entertainment.

    Chunky's is one of my children's favorite experiences. We love going here for a movie and food. We have gone here since it has opened, and we have never been disappointed. You go here to watch a movie and get quick food. Is the foood quality? Noo it is not but it is a great place to grab extra food and go for drinks. For the adults they have great alcoholic beverages and for the kids they have mocktails, butter beer, and lots of normal soda and water. Our favorite shareable appetizer is the nachos and the adams sampler. The name of the foods are based off movies. The decorations are great. They have qr codes were you can order or waiters/waitress's walking around taking orders. I only gave it 4 stars because the quality of the food has gone downhill over time but we still enjoy going here and grabbing some snacks while watching a movie!!
